Sorocarpus okamurae Takamatsu 1936

Publication Details
Sorocarpus okamurae Takamatsu 1936: 84, pl. I (as 'okamurai')

Published in: Takamatsu, M. (1936). Sorocarpus aus der Matsushima-Bucht, (Prov. Miyagi, Japan), auch morphologisch untersucht. Research Bulletin Saito Ho-on Kai Museum of Natural History 8: 71-99.

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Sorocarpus is Sorocarpus uviformis (Lyngbye) Pringsheim.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Sorocarpus parvus Takamatsu.

Source of Synonymy
Kim, H.-S. (2010). Ectocarpaceae, Acinetopsoraceae, Chordariaceae. In: Algal flora of Korea. Volume 2, Number 1. Heterokontophyta: Phaeophyceae: Ectocarpales. Marine brown algae I. (Kim, H.-S. & Boo, S.-M. Eds), pp. [3]-137. Incheon: National Institute of Biological Resources.

General Environment
This is a marine species.
